The sound values have been determined according to noise test code given in
EN 15503, using the basic standards EN ISO 3744 and EN ISO 11201.
Wear ear protection, especially when sound pressure is over 70 dB(A).
The declared vibration value has been measured in accordance with a standard test
method (according to EN 15503) and may be used for comparing one machine with
another. The declared vibration value may also be used to evaluate the exposure for
the user caused by vibration in advance.
WARNING! Depending on the actual use of the machine the vibration values
can differ from the declared total. Adopt proper measures to protect yourself
against vibration exposures. Take the whole work process including times
the machine is running under no load or switched off into consideration!
Proper measures include among others regular maintenance and care of the
machine and accessories, keeping hands warm, periodical breaks and proper
planning of work processes!
